Approximation of the incomplete gamma function; χ2-tests

Description
Approximations, based on the application of ruin theory to pulse pile-up, are presented for the evaluation of the incomplete gamma function Γ(a, x) for a > 1 and x > a; these approximations become particularly useful for a >>1, and hence for χ2-tests in high-statistics experiments with many degrees of freedom, where they are more efficient than the standard method of continued fractions.
